Aurora (zip 80016), Colorado gets a BestPlaces Cost of Living score of 123.7, which means the total cost of housing, food, childcare, transportation, healthcare, taxes, and other necessities is 23.7% higher than the U.S. average and 2.7% lower than the average for Colorado.

Zip 80016 (Aurora, CO)

Housing costs in Aurora?
A typical home costs $735,400, which is 117.5% more expensive than the national average of $338,100 and 39.5% more expensive than the average Colorado home, at $527,200.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Aurora costs $2,230 per month, which is 35.2% more than the national average of $1,650 and 16.6% more than the state average of $1,860.

Can I afford Aurora?
To live comfortably in Aurora (zip 80016), Colorado, a minimum annual income of $140,760 for a family, and $74,000 for a single person is recommended.
